Ms. Sharmila is a committed student of Dr Ambedkar's philosophy for many years. Through writings and other audio-video social media platforms, she tries to spread the true essence of Dr Ambedkar’s philosophy, which is either missing from the mainstream narrative or is selectively disseminated. In the same vein, she has penned this book to reiterate the relevance of Dr Ambedkar’s prescriptions to the current socio-economic and political milieu.
She has a master’s degree in Dr Ambedkar’s Thoughts and a post-graduate diploma in Human Rights Law.

Dr Ambedkar envisaged Prabuddha India, where equality is a norm, a real Indian nation in the social and psychological sense of the world where fraternity is a fact, which only can sustain liberty and equality.
A truly democratic India is where rulers are not always drawn from the ruling class; the class of the ruled becomes the ruling class, where religion is in accord with science.
This book is a result of restlessness caused by the free fall of secularism and scientific temper in India.
